The Berlin-born Irishman already made a name for himself in 2023 with his album “Mushroom Cloud”. A.S. Fanning’s fourth solo album, promisingly titled “Take Me Back to Nowhere”, will be released on February 6, 2026. In it, he explores the ways in which imagination distorts reality and how fear paints the world with surreal, isolating landscapes. For Fanning, the title is both a refuge and a longing: “A return to a world beyond reason, to non-existence.” You can read more about it here shortly, as well as in our next issue!
